A former WWE star has revealed that a new documentary is being filmed, focusing on a now defunct WWE faction.
The Nexus had a controversial run in WWE between 2010 and 2011. According to Fred Rosser (fka Darren Young), the stable are to receive their own documentary soon.
Rosser took to Twitter with a photo of himself holding a Nexus armband. He confirmed that he was invited to take part in a future episode of WWE Untold… before pledging his allegiance to NJPW.

Rosser was a founding member of the group, involved in the infamous Nexus invasion of Raw in June 2010. He left the faction in August 2010 after being exiled from the group.
